Pular para o conteúdo

Java e OpenJDK: diferenças! [RESOLVIDO]

Responder tópico
  • Denunciar
  • Indicar

1.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 31/08/2011 - 17:52h

Olá galera.... tudo beleza?

Olha, tava dando uma volta aí e encontrei esse artigo sobre o Java: http://www.hardware.com.br/noticias/2011-08/java-licenca-linux.html. De acordo com ele, a Oracle proibiu as distros de distribuírem o Java nas ISOs e inclusive nos repositórios.

Depois de reler o artigo algumas vezes, acabei ficando confuso. O que seriam o Java, openJDK, JRE? Caso um programador deseje, ele pode programar em Java ou terá que pagar à Oracle? Como funciona?

Agradeço a ajuda de todos que puderem contribuir.

Responder tópico

2.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Melhor resposta

Enviado em 01/09/2011 - 09:03h

Java - Linguagem de programação

JVM - Java Virtual Machine (Máquina virtual java)

JDK - Java Development Kit (Kit de desenvolvimento Java - Proprietário)

OpenJDK - Kit de desenvolvimento Java de código aberto

JRE - Java Runtime Edition (Software para quem só vai executar os programas feitos em Java)

3.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 01/09/2011 - 15:56h

Então quer dizer que existe um "compilador" proprietário de um "compilador" livre para o Java?

OBS: quando digo compilador, me refiro à um programa de desenvolvimento.

Outra questão rapidinho: existe um JRE "livre" também? Valeu!

4.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 01/09/2011 - 18:10h

Exatamente!

Eu mesmo utilizo o openjdk no meu netbeans para desenvolver em Java!

Com relação à JRE eu não sei ainda, mas acredito que seja proprietária.

Existe algumas organizações (como a fundação Apache) que desenvolviam o Java junto com a Sun. Depois que a Oracle comprou isso ficou ainda um pouco obscuro.

Acredito que em algum momento teremos uma JRE aberta também!

5.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 01/09/2011 - 23:23h

Miura, muito obrigado pela sua ajuda. Caso encontre alguma informação sobre o JRE livre, postarei aqui, para conhecimento de todos.

Agradeço a atenção.. um abraço.

>>EDIT

No próprio link do GdH, tem um arquivo chamado de "openjdk-6-jre". E aí, o que acha?

6.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 02/09/2011 - 09:08h

Provavelmente é um pacote que vem com o openJDK junto com a JRE, afinal para desenvolver os programas também deve-se executar pela JRE depois de prontos.

Marque a melhor resposta!

7.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 02/09/2011 - 11:13h

Você é o único que respondeu o tópico, mas tudo bem....kkkkkkkkkkk

Melhor resposta marcada.

8.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 08/12/2011 - 21:43h

Sendo assim nao faz diferença instalar o SunJava ou o OpenJDK, no que tange o desempenho dos aplicativos no desktop?

Pergunto isso pq li aqui que o OpenJdk tinha problemas para trabalhar com o site do BB por exemplo, daí desde então sempre substituo o OpenJDK pelo SunJava.

O que me dizem a respeito por favor?

9.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 09/12/2011 - 15:40h

ipi escreveu:

Sendo assim nao faz diferença instalar o SunJava ou o OpenJDK, no que tange o desempenho dos aplicativos no desktop?

Pergunto isso pq li aqui que o OpenJdk tinha problemas para trabalhar com o site do BB por exemplo, daí desde então sempre substituo o OpenJDK pelo SunJava.

O que me dizem a respeito por favor?

10.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 09/12/2011 - 15:49h

Deve ajudar um pouco esta explicação de nosso colega de forum

http://blog.eldermarco.com/

11. Re: Java e OpenJDK: diferenças! [RESOLVIDO]

Enviado em 12/12/2011 - 23:44h

rootgerr escreveu:

Deve ajudar um pouco esta explicação de nosso colega de forum

http://blog.eldermarco.com/
Blz, fiquei feliz em saber que o Open já ta compativem com o BB, porém, e o desempenho é iguai ou inferior ao Sun, não apenas no caso do banco, no geral?

Valeu!

Responder tópico

Responder tópico

Entre na sua conta para responder.

Fazer login para responder